In recent decades, authors affiliated with Med-Storm Innovation (Norway) have published 394 papers, which have received a total of 13.4k indexed citations. Scholars at this organization have produced 107 papers in Surgery, 79 papers in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ine and 57 papers in Molecular Biology on the topics of Renal Transplantation Outcomes and Treatments (13 papers), Lipoproteins and Cardiovascular Health (11 papers) and Neonatal Respiratory Health Research (10 papers). Their work is cited by papers focused on Surgery (3.5k citations),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ine (2.3k citations) and Molecular Biology (2.2k citations). Authors at Med-Storm Innovation (Norway) collaborate with scholars in Norway, United States and Denmark and have published in prestigious journals including The Lancet, Nucleic Acids Research and Journal of Biological Chemistry. Some of Med-Storm Innovation (Norway)'s most productive authors include Erik Thaulow, Odd Geiran, Kirsten Muri Boberg, V. Hansson and Leiv Ose.
